diff --git a/aster/audit/history.md b/aster/audit/history.md index ecb8dc8..fc4d264 100644 --- a/aster/audit/history.md +++ b/aster/audit/history.md @@ -111,3 +111,4 @@ Format: `[YYYY-MM-DD HH:MM] pass #N - [one-line summary]` [2026-03-27 14:15] pass #98 - Casey mentioned workflow glitches (not operational), asked if Ani recalls Ezra issue from last night. Ani correctly recalled memfs debugging session (March 24-25), summarized symptoms, status IN PROGRESS, asked for clarification on new workflow issues. No commitments, no errors. [2026-03-27 14:29] pass #99 - Casey shared Discord screenshot (Ezra DM conversation, 10:14 AM EDT), referenced workflow glitches from yesterday's fragmented conversation. Ani identified 4+ pivots on Discord message, acknowledged unfinished config backup task, noted memfs visibility issue impact, asked clarifying question. No commitments, no errors. [2026-03-27 14:36] pass #100 - Scheduled heartbeat 10:29 AM EDT. Ani recognized heartbeat during active conversation, prioritized completing hanging config backup task (lettabot.yaml.disabled.20250327-102920 created), continued workflow/Ezra thread, asked clarifying questions. No (correct - substantive task completion + conversation). No commitments, no errors. +[2026-03-27 14:49] pass #101 - Casey requested documentation review (10:36 AM EDT): ROADMAP.md + 3-4 other .md files while chilling. Ani Globbed/located docs, read ROADMAP.md, STATE.md, PLAN-aster-restoration.md, PLAN-matrix-native-tools.md, provided comprehensive summary covering adapter toggle priority, ani.Dashboard, Aster deployment, memfs status, architectural overview. No commitments, no errors. diff --git a/aster/audit/last_pass.md b/aster/audit/last_pass.md index 39b5b3c..1caf466 100644 --- a/aster/audit/last_pass.md +++ b/aster/audit/last_pass.md @@ -5,37 +5,38 @@ limit: 5000 # Last Audit Pass -**Timestamp:** 2026-03-27 14:36 UTC -**Transcript:** /tmp/letta-auto-sc5g6p.txt -**Messages reviewed:** 1 (scheduled heartbeat during active conversation) +**Timestamp:** 2026-03-27 14:49 UTC +**Transcript:** /tmp/letta-auto-n2beab.txt +**Messages reviewed:** 1 (documentation review request) ## Summary -**Milestone: Pass #100** +**Message (10:36 AM EDT):** Casey requested documentation review while "chilling, drinking second cup of coffee." Ani: +1. Located ROADMAP.md via Glob search +2. Found .md files in lettabot-v017 directory +3. Read 4 key documents: ROADMAP.md, STATE.md, PLAN-aster-restoration.md, PLAN-matrix-native-tools.md +4. Provided comprehensive summary covering: + - Adapter toggle/circuit breaker (current priority) + - ani. Dashboard (Web UI with health panel) + - Aster deployment status + - memfs sync confirmation + - Server/model configuration + - Allowed Matrix users + - Architectural overview -**Scheduled heartbeat (10:29 AM EDT):** Fired during active conversation about workflow glitches. Ani: -1. Recognized heartbeat context but prioritized completing hanging task -2. Executed config backup: `lettabot.yaml.disabled.20250327-102920` -3. Continued workflow/Ezra conversation thread -4. Asked clarifying questions about Discord disable vs allowlist vs adapter toggling - -No `` appended (correct - substantive task completion + conversation continuation). +No `` (correct - substantive documentation summary). ## Findings **No issues detected:** -- Ani correctly prioritized completing hanging task over silent heartbeat response -- Task confirmation loop closed (backup created with timestamp) -- Appropriate continuation of active conversation thread -- Asked clarifying questions without overcommitting - -**Positive pattern:** -- Workflow improvement observed: Ani identified and closed the hanging task gap -- Self-correcting behavior on task completion confirmation +- Ani correctly identified and read relevant documentation +- Comprehensive summary provided without overcommitting +- Appropriate technical depth in response +- No new commitments made ## Files Modified -- `aster/audit/history.md` - Logged pass #100 (milestone) +- `aster/audit/history.md` - Logged pass #101 - `aster/audit/last_pass.md` - This file (overwritten) ## Commitments Status (unchanged) @@ -48,7 +49,7 @@ No `` appended (correct - substantive task completion + conversation - **Autonomous overnight work:** IN PROGRESS (inotify + git hooks deployed) - Adapter toggle research: completed, awaiting Casey decision - Ezra/memfs debugging: IN PROGRESS -- Config backup task: **COMPLETED** (2026-03-27 10:29 AM EDT) +- Config backup task: **COMPLETED** ## Infrastructure Update @@ -56,10 +57,20 @@ No `` appended (correct - substantive task completion + conversation - **Weather service:** 401 Invalid API Key (needs key refresh) - **mycapabilities:** Event-driven replacement DEPLOYED (inotify + git hooks) - **LettaBot config:** Backup created (`lettabot.yaml.disabled.20250327-102920`) -- **Session state:** Active conversation, hanging task completed +- **Session state:** Documentation review complete, Casey considering next steps + +## Key Documentation Summary + +From reviewed docs: +- **Current priority:** Adapter toggle/circuit breaker (Discord on/off) +- **In progress:** ani. Dashboard (Web UI with health panels) +- **Recently completed:** Aster persistent conscience deployment +- **memfs status:** CONFIRMED WORKING (March 25) +- **Server:** letta-local:0.16.6-patched-v14, port 8283 +- **Model:** hf:moonshotai/Kimi-K2.5 via Synthetic Direct ## Social Context -- **Casey state:** Active, workflow discussion ongoing, awaiting decision on Discord/adapter approach -- **Ani state:** Task-completion loop closed, seeking direction on next priority -- **Key issue:** Ezra DM boundary - open door needs closing (disable vs allowlist vs toggling) +- **Casey state:** Chilling with coffee, reviewing plans, considering next moves +- **Ani state:** Caught up on documentation, ready for direction +- **Key insight:** Architecture built, now focusing on operational control (dashboards, circuit breakers)